3. Types of Airsickness Bags
Airsickness bags come in various types, each designed to cater to different situations and preferences. Understanding the options available can help you choose the right bag for your travels.
Standard Airsickness Bags
These are the most common type of airsickness bags, typically provided by airlines. Made from lightweight plastic, they often have a wide opening and a secure closure to contain contents effectively. While these bags are convenient for air travel, they may also be used in cars, buses, or boats.
Disposable Paper Bags
For those who prefer a more eco-friendly option, disposable paper airsickness bags are available. These bags are biodegradable and are often used in healthcare settings. While they may not be as durable as plastic bags, they still serve their purpose effectively.
Reusable Airsickness Bags
Reusable options are designed to be washed and used multiple times, making them an economical and environmentally friendly choice. These bags often come with a zippered closure for secure storage and can be an excellent option for frequent travelers.
Scented Airsickness Bags
To combat unpleasant odors, some airsickness bags come with built-in scent mechanisms that mask any smells associated with their use. These bags can provide an extra layer of comfort during travel.

7. Additional Travel Tips for Comfort
In addition to carrying airsickness bags, consider these tips for a more comfortable journey:
Stay Hydrated
Drink plenty of water before and during your travels. Staying hydrated can help reduce nausea and keep you feeling better overall. Avoid excessive caffeine and alcohol, as they can exacerbate symptoms.
Choose Your Seat Wisely
If you’re flying, opt for a seat over the wings, where there is less turbulence. For car travel, try to sit in the front seat and avoid reading while in motion, as this can worsen motion sickness.
Use Acupressure Bands
Consider using acupressure wristbands, which may help alleviate nausea. These bands apply pressure to specific points on the wrist, potentially reducing the feeling of sickness.
Take Breaks During Long Trips
If you are on a lengthy journey, such as a road trip, make regular stops to stretch your legs and get some fresh air. This break can help reset your equilibrium.
8. FAQs About Airsickness Bags
1. Are airsickness bags reusable?
Some airsickness bags are designed to be reusable, while others are intended for one-time use. Be sure to check the packaging for specific instructions.
2. Can I use any bag as an airsickness bag?
While it’s possible to use a plastic bag in an emergency, specialized airsickness bags are designed for better containment and ease of use.
3. Where can I buy airsickness bags?
Airsickness bags are available at most pharmacies, travel stores, and online retailers. You can also find them on airlines, particularly for long-haul flights.
4. How do I know if I need airsickness bags?
If you experience motion sickness symptoms like dizziness, nausea, or vomiting when traveling, it’s a good idea to carry airsickness bags as a precaution.
5. Do airsickness bags have expiration dates?
Most airsickness bags do not have an official expiration date, but it’s advisable to check for any signs of damage or wear before use.
